Joe Liss (Curb Your Enthusiasm, Strangers With Candy; Home Alone 2) and Dee Ryan (The Office, 10 Items Or Less, United States of Tara) are bringing their improvised horror parody Misery Loves Company to the Rochester Fringe Festival this September 12 & 14, and they discuss the wine-soaked origins of this "cockadoodie" good time. These two improv gurus share why this is the first time they've worked together; how you improvise a fight scene; the importance of age-appropriate casting; the value of not planning what you’re going to do; how and where they'll be teaching workshops in Rochester; and the glory of performing with a home-field advantage.
